The Digest Diet – Phase 2
In the “Fade Away” phase, I now get to replace one of the shakes I was eating in Phase 1 with an actual meal. I also get 2 small snacks, and a dinner that is more than just soup.
Oh, and did I mention the recommended daily glass of red WINE? How nice is that?
Since starting Phase 2 on Friday, I’ve had the “Creamy Quinoa” for breakfast. The recipe makes 4 servings, and I really like it!
The quinoa is chewy, and tastes great with the chopped nuts.
I tend to like to eat the same thing day after day, so I’ve been very happy with having the quinoa every morning. I also like that I still have 1 shake a day, it makes taking care of lunch so much easier.
I’m not hungry at all on this phase, and I’m so happy to be eating some MEAT again! I had simple baked chicken last night, and it was soooo good. My body was craving protein!
I also made the The Digest Diet Tri-Color Frittata, which does not have meat but it has eggs, and tons of veggies. It is a nice, light meal.
